In a huge upset, Al Hilal defeated Manchester City to press the title favorite title from the FIFA Club World Cup.

Manchester City was at the end of a shock loss. (AP photo)

After ending the club World Cup with a 3-4 defeat to Al Hilal, Manchester City Manager Pep Guardiola appreciated the dedication displayed by his players and employees throughout the tournament. He announced that the team would take some time to rest and rejuvenate before it strengthens the next season.

Al Hilal won the FIFA Club World Cup quarter-finals over Manchester City with a 4-3 win. Marocos Leonardo’s double, including an additional time winner, sealed his victory.

Guardiola’s team made an impressive start, scoring Bernardo Silva with a loose ball to give the city an initial lead. Al Hilal replaced the game with two goals in the first seven minutes of the second half. Earling Hand’s equality forced the match in extra time, but the Saudi side won with two goals, despite Phil Foden’s 100th goal for the city.

“At this stage, they are all difficult games. We allowed them to make infection, but we made a lot, and in general, we were good. It’s a mercy. We were in such a good place, and I cannot tell you how they train and prepare for the staff; they have given everything.

Guardiola quoted by the official website of the club, “We did many action, and Bauonu made incredible savings. I think the team is doing well, but we now go home to rest and refresh our minds and come back to the next season.”

Club players and coaches will now take a break before returning to the City Football Academy in preparation for 2025/26 domestic season. Looking forward for the future, Guardiola in this new form noted some positive aspects of four matches in the tournament.

“I saw many good things that I had not seen in the past, especially how we were, the relationship between players and employees.
